Sungrow signs supply deals for Lebanon solar-plus-storage microgrids

Global PV inverter manufacturer and energy storage solutions provider Sungrow will supply equipment including battery storage to eight solar microgrid projects in Lebanon. Sungrow has signed deals with undisclosed local partners for what will be the first utility-scale microgrids to be built in the Middle Eastern country, it said yesterday.

Bushveld Energy has initiated the development of a microgrid project at Bushveld Minerals'' Vametco mine. It will consist of a solar power plant and a 1 MW/4 MWh vanadium redox flow battery and will feed electricity directly into the internal distribution network of the mine. Microgrid Technology: What Is It and How It Works?

If this is the case, the microgrid''s solar panels will instead switch to battery storage (energy storage system). If prices rise, the microgrid controller may switch to discharging its batteries (or other distributed energy resources (DERs) rather than source power from the utility grid. This is known as peak shaving.

Scale Microgrids purchases 500MW solar and storage projects in

Scale Microgrids, a New Jersey, US-based distributed energy platform, has signed a definitive agreement to acquire a 500MW portfolio of distributed solar and storage projects from Dutch clean energy developer Gutami. The solar and storage projects are spread across US states including California and New York.

Tribal Microgrids

The battery, which will provide up to 10 hours of power, will be interconnected with 2 megawatts of solar photovoltaic. The microgrid will provide resiliency and cost savings at a chiller plant at Harrah''s Resort Southern California. The project will also serve as an emergency public shelter and cooling center for the tribe.

Sizing approaches for solar photovoltaic‐based microgrids: A

Technical assessment is based on the nature of the energy sources and the load of the microgrid. For a solar PV-based microgrid, the main technical aspects that are necessary to be considered include rating of PV modules, tilt angle, fill factor, MPPT, PV efficiency, and efficiencies of the power electronic converters.

What drives the development of smart grids and smart meters in Argentina?

The recent approval of national laws to regulate distributed generation, the promotion regimes for the use of renewable energy sources, and initiatives to improve the supply of electric energy are key factors that drive the development of smart grids and smart meters in Argentina for the coming years.

What is the contribution of photovoltaic electricity to Argentina's grid system?

The first contribution of photovoltaic electricity to Argentina´s grid system occurred in 2011, with a participation of 0.0014% to the total electricity demand, which is a modest contribution to the 1% incidence of renewable energy (RE) at the time, which included small, i.e., ≤50 MW, hydroelectric plants .

How much solar power does Argentina have?

Overall, Argentina’s total installed power as of March stands at 43,874 MW, with solar energy sources covering 3.33% of the nation’s energy needs, marking a significant milestone in its transition towards a more sustainable energy future. Loading...

Can PV energy be fed into the grid in Argentina?

In comparison to the global situation, the possibility to feed excess energy generated from PV systems into the grid in Argentina was only approved at national level relatively recently. Consequently, participants in this study rated interactions with distribution network operators as important.
